在数字化转型的大潮中,低代码平台无疑已成为许多企业快速实现信息化的一大助力。但是低代码平台到底能不能支持版本控制呢?这是许多技术团队和企业关注的焦点。今天我们就来深入探讨这个话题。
首先,我们来了解一下什么是低代码平台。低代码平台是一种通过极少的代码甚至无需代码,实现应用程序开发的工具。它通过直观的图形界面、拖拽组件以及预设的模板,简化了从开发到部署的各个环节,大大降低了开发门槛,让不具备编程能力的业务人员也可以参与到开发过程中。
版本控制对于任何软件开发项目来说都是至关重要的,它能帮助团队管理和跟踪不同版本的代码、解决冲突、回滚到以前的状态等。那么,低代码平台在这方面能做得如何呢?
许多先进的低代码平台确实内置了基本的版本控制功能。例如,它们通常允许开发者在修改应用之前对当前状态进行"快照"保存,这样一来,若出现错误或未达到预期效果时,可以轻松回滚到先前版本。同时,有些平台还支持多用户协作,记录每个用户的操作日志,确保团队成员在开发过程中不会相互冲突。
一些功能更强大的低代码平台甚至提供了与传统Git版本控制系统的集成。这意味着开发者可以利用已有的版本控制经验和工具,对低代码平台开发的项目进行更加详细和复杂的管理。特别是在涉及大规模团队和复杂项目时,结合使用低代码平台和Git,可以带来极大的灵活性和效率。
在谈版本控制之余,不得不提到低代码平台的一些其他强大功能。例如,有一些低代码平台提供了内置AI助手、组件设计器、自动化脚本和工作流引擎等,这些功能大大提升了开发的效率和项目的复杂度。基于数据模型优先设计的理念,许多低代码平台还提供了大量标准化组件,使得企业可以快速构建复杂的数字化系统。
拿织信Informat为例,它不仅提供了上述所有功能,还具备自定义API、权限管理和仪表盘功能。这些功能的存在,使得企业可以构建如ERP、MES、CRM、PLM、SCM、WMS及项目管理、流程管理等一系列应用场景,全面助力企业完成信息化、数字化的转型。
在引入低代码平台的初期,企业应当注意合理和有效地运用这些工具。通过正确使用,企业不仅可以高效运行其业务,还能确保团队目标的实现,大幅缩短系统开发和部署的时间。特别是对于有特定需求需要定制化功能的企业,采用如织信Informat这样的企业级低代码平台,可以更好地满足其需求,完成系统的定制开发。
总的来说,低代码平台的出现,极大地简化了应用开发的各个环节,同时也提供了诸如版本控制等关键功能,确保开发过程高效、可靠。希望本文能够帮助你更好地理解低代码平台并合理引入到企业的开发实践中。
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。